The much-anticipated new-gen Hyundai Venue will finally go on sale in the Indian market on November 4, 2025. The SUV has already been caught testing multiple times in India. Not just the regular model, Hyundai is also testing the new Venue N-Line which is likely to be introduced before the end of this year.

The new Venue comes with all-new styling, but it retains the boxy design. It comes with Hyundai’s latest design language with styling elements borrowed from the latest Creta and Alcazar. Design highlights include a wider front grille with vertical slats, a new prominent LED DRL signature, a squared-shaped LED headlamps and new set of alloys. Other design highlights include flatter roof, bigger windows, new tailgate, and new tail-lights connected by LED light bar.
The cabin will receive major changes, as the spy shots confirm that the new Venue will have a dual 10.2-inch curvilinear screen setup. It will have a newly designed centre console with new AC vents and physical buttons for infotainment and climate functions.

No changes will be made under the hood. The new Hyundai compact SUV will continue to be offered with the same set of engines, including a 1.2L petrol, a 1.0L 3-cylinder turbo petrol and a 1.5L turbo diesel. The diesel version could get an automatic gearbox option.
